Applied® is a leading value-added distributor of bearings, power transmission products, engineered fluid power components and systems, specialty flow control solutions, and other industrial supplies, serving MRO and OEM customers. With over 50 facilities located across Canada and 650 Associates, Applied® supports the steel, mining, forestry, agriculture, automotive, oil and gas, food processing, power generation, pulp and paper, and transportation industries, just to name a few. In addition, Applied provides engineering, design and systems integration for industrial, fluid power, and flow control applications, as well as customized mechanical, fabricated rubber, fluid power, and flow control shop services.

We currently have an immediate opening for a full time Apprentice Mechanic/Hydraulic Technician in our Delta, BC shop location.  Salary Range – $28.00-$46.00 depending on experience and level of training completed.

 

The successful candidate will be responsible for:

  • Work in a safe manner, follow overall company safety program
  • Follow instructions and have strong mechanical sense 
  • Disassemble, clean, and inspect rotating equipment and related components with a focus on gearboxes and power transmission equipment
  • Measure using micrometers, verniers, and other precision measuring tools
  • Work in a team environment to efficiently achieve a high standard of quality and service to Applied’s extensive customer base
  • Other tasks as required

 

Preference will be given to candidates who possess some or all the following qualifications:

  • Apprentices in similar trades with relevant shop experience (Machinist, Automotive, Industrial)
  • Energetic and focused personality with willingness to learn
  • high level of attention to detail
  • Ability to prioritize and number of tasks and complete a variety of work assignments within structured deadlines.
  • Ability to use verbal skills to effectively communicate technical information.
